TensorBoard is a powerful software tool designed to help users visualize and understand the performance of their machine learning models. It provides an intuitive interface for viewing metrics, graphs, and other performance indicators over time, making it easier for developers and researchers to interpret the results of their experiments effectively. With its user-friendly features, TensorBoard enhances collaboration among teams by presenting complex data in a comprehensible format.

TensorBoard allows users to track various aspects of their machine learning workflows, including scalars, histograms, image data, and even audio signals. Through its comprehensive dashboard, one can gain insights into the training process and evaluate model performance dynamically. This visualization capability empowers users to make informed adjustments to their models while facilitating experimentation and optimization, fostering a deeper understanding of the factors influencing model efficacy.
